  20. If you have any aro questions, Id ask this guy. He knows his stuff. Hybrid- I don't believe I said anything discourage bevin, and if it was misinterpreted that way I am sorry. I did not discourage, but suggested another type of fish for a newbie fish keeper. bevin-But if you have your heart set on a arowana ( I can understand why ) shoot as big as possible for tank. Don't look at any tank under 180, unless you want to have a grow up tank that is smaller. In that you will need a much larger aquarium in the near future. Before making any purchases, do tons and tons of reading, homework, and question asking. The internet is a great tool for fish research. Best of luck with whatever you decide.
